In Louisiana, the legal age to quit high school is 18. Students who are 16 or 17 may be eligible to withdraw from school under certain circumstances with parental consent and authorization from the school principal.

The legal age to quit high school in the 1930s varied by state, but in many places, students could leave school around the age of 14 or 15. This was largely due to the economic hardships faced during the Great Depression, which forced many young people to leave school in order to work and support their families.

States have age requirement laws pertaining to attending school. A minor that has been granted emancipation may not quit school unless they are the legal age to do so.
